I'm writing to this list, hoping not to be in the wrong place. The subject is a GMA 3600 graphic controller which I have on a D2500CC Mini-ITX Intel board. My operating system is Debian Wheezy with latest stable 3.3.4 kernel (GMA3600 option compiled in).
According to Intel's positive reputation for supporting open source drivers, I admit I didn't do a thorough research on this specific chipset *before* buying the mainboard (and that's my fault). Only later, being stuck to a Vesa driver with wrong screen ratio and resolution, I discovered that GMA3600 isn't supported (yet).
My question is: will it ever be, as GMA3150 is? Or I'd better switch to an H67 chipset with HD controller?
